Background

Fc receptor like 5 (FCRL5) is an immunoglobulin superfamily transmembrane receptor encoded by the FCRL5 gene, selectively expressed on mature and memory B cell subsets, localized exclusively to plasma membrane lipid bilayers. Distinct from canonical Fc gamma receptors, FCRL5 carries tandem extracellular Ig domains paired with dual intracellular inhibitory and stimulatory signaling motifs, balancing B cell proliferative and differentiation signals upon immune complex exposure. Under steady lymphoid homeostasis, basal FCRL5 expression restrains aberrant B cell activation to limit autoantibody production. Upon foreign antigen challenge, modulated FCRL5 signaling shapes germinal center progression and memory lymphocyte formation. Unlike broadly distributed Fc receptors, FCRL5 bears B cell lineage-specific immune tuning functions that cannot be fully substituted by other FCRL paralogs, linking immune complex recognition directly to humoral differentiation pathways. Loss of functional FCRL5 distorts memory B cell development and elevates autoreactive antibody risk, while altered receptor signaling reshapes antibody repertoire formation, establishing FCRL5 as a core research target for B cell membrane receptor biology and autoimmune modulator screening.

FCRL5 executes dual-signaling immune receptor function embedded within B cell surface bilayers, utilizing multiple extracellular Ig-like domains to bind immunoglobulin-containing immune complexes. Conserved ligand binding pockets separate its substrate spectrum from activating-only Fc receptors distributed across myeloid cells. FCRL5-mediated immune complex sensing bridges extracellular antigen complex detection and intracellular differentiation transcriptional programs, balancing B cell clonal expansion and memory cell formation according to antigen load. FCRL5 participates in germinal center maturation, memory B cell generation and autoreactive immune restraint. Deficient FCRL5 expression disrupts ordered humoral immune maturation. Therefore, FCRL5 represents a pivotal research target for FCR superfamily receptor study and autoimmunity compound screening.

FCRL5 Protein Function: Core Roles in Immune Complex Recognition and B Cell Differentiation Tuning

The biological functions of FCRL5 are focused on immunoglobulin complex binding, dual intracellular signal integration and humoral control:

  • Immune Complex Binding: Engages antigen-antibody complexes via tandem extracellular immunoglobulin domains.
  • Dual Signal Integration: Transmits both inhibitory and co-stimulatory signals to adjust B cell activation threshold.
  • Lymphoid Homeostasis Maintenance: Limits spontaneous autoreactive B cell expansion under resting status.
  • Memory B Cell Modulation: Governs germinal center progression and memory lymphocyte output upon antigen exposure.
  • Disease Relevance: FCRL5 loss promotes autoantibody generation, while balanced signaling restrains autoimmune reactivity.
